A Progression of Lottery Frameworks
Gambling frameworks have origins that date back many centuries, with ancient societies using chance selections for multiple purposes, including allocating land and funding community works. These early lotteries were primarily community-driven, often managed by regional governments or groups. The idea of luck and luck became linked with civic responsibility, as these events bolstered local engagement and provided support for essential projects.
With the passage of years, gambling evolved from local affairs to more formalized government-operated operations, especially in European countries during the 1500s and 17th centuries. Governments recognized the potential for revenue generation, and lotteries became a popular means of funding public initiatives, including schools, roads, and facilities. This change marked a transition from mere leisure to a source of public funding, changing the perception of gambling from gambling to an important civic tool.

Issues and Legislations in the Online Realm
The rise of online lotteries introduces with it a variety of issues that call for addressing to ensure a safe and just gaming environment. One major concern is the frequency of fraud and frauds in the digital environment. As more players turn to digital sites, the chance of encountering illegitimate or fraudulent operators increases. This not only threatens the trustworthiness of legitimate lottery organizations but also puts players’ personal and financial data at hazard. Making sure that players can differentiate between reputable and unscrupulous websites is crucial for the continued success of online lotteries.
Regulatory systems are necessary for the appropriate functioning of online lotteries. Each area has its own set of laws governing gaming activities, including lotteries. The lack of consistent regulations across regions and countries can create uncertainty for gamblers. It can lead to issues regarding where participants can legally buy tickets and how winnings are assessed. Creating clear and consistent regulations could assist in providing a safer gaming environment while also regulating operations for lottery providers.
